## Loading Dock — Delivery Hours

The Marrow House dock accepts deliveries 07:00–11:00 and 14:00–16:00, weekdays only. Book slots through the Ferngate portal at least one day ahead. No personal parcels at the dock — use the mailroom on level 1. Drivers must stay with vehicles. Dock access requires a valid pass; temporary passes expire daily. To open the dock shutter, enter the code shown below at the keypad.

badge for tajeg-kagap: bdg-EWZTJN-83588199

Welcome to the Verifex plugin program. Verifex lets external authors write custom data validators that run inside the Cloverline ingestion pipeline. Each plugin declares a schema contract, a validation entrypoint, and a severity level; the host sandboxes execution and caps runtime at 500ms per record. Plugins must be versioned semantically and pass the conformance suite before listing in the registry. Breaking contract changes require a new major version. The full authoring guide and conformance checklist are published on the page below.

runbook for haduf-tadup: https://confluence.tolvaqsys.internal/display/display/display/8e81e604

## Break-Glass Access: SQL Lint Overrides

Hey support folks — if Quillbase CI blocks a hotfix because of SQL lint rules (uppercase keywords, no SELECT *), you can bypass via break-glass mode. Only do this during a live incident, and ping the Tidemark on-call after. To unlock the override console, use the recovery passphrase below.

vault phrase of yaguf-hahaf = druath-holix

Subject: Handover — formula sandboxing ownership

Team,

As of next sprint, responsibility for the Calverton formula sandbox is moving off my plate. This covers the interpreter allowlist, the per-evaluation memory caps, and the escape-hatch audit introduced after the recursion incident. Open reviews in flight should be re-requested; anything touching the evaluation boundary needs the new owner's approval before merge. Please direct sandboxing questions accordingly. The engineer taking over is named below.

signatory, fahog-kahif: Zorix Fenael